JUDGMENT :

1. The present second appeal under Section 100 of the Code of Civil Procedure has been filed by the plaintiff-appellant-Kishan Lal S/o Ram Pal, who had filed an injunction suit against the landlord, for not to evict him without adopting the due process of law, being aggrieved by the judgment and eviction decree dated 14.07.1999 passed by the learned Additional District Judge No.1, Bhilwara in Civil Appeal No. 12/1999 “Kishan Lal Vs. Shanker Lal & Ors.” by which, the learned First Appellate Court had affirmed the judgment and decree dated 28.01.1999 passed by the learned Civil Judge (Senior Division), Gangapur, District Bhilwara in Civil Original Suit No. 45/1991 “Kishan Lal Vs. Shanker Lal & Ors.” by which, the learned Trial Court in view of decision of all the issues against the plaintiff, allowed the counter-claim of the defendants and directed eviction of the tenant, the plaintiff-appellant-Kishan Lal from the suit property in question, a house situated at Gangapur, District Bhilwara.
